首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

React本机iOS性能统计信息

是指使用React框架开发的iOS应用程序在本机环境下的性能统计数据。React是一个用于构建用户界面的JavaScript库,它采用了虚拟DOM(Virtual DOM)的概念,通过将变化部分更新到实际DOM中,提高了应用程序的性能和响应速度。

在iOS平台上,React Native是一种使用React构建原生移动应用程序的框架。为了优化应用程序的性能,开发人员可以使用各种工具和技术来收集和分析React本机iOS应用程序的性能统计信息。以下是一些常见的性能统计信息和相关概念:

  1. 帧率(Frame Rate):指应用程序在每秒钟内渲染的帧数。较高的帧率可以提供更流畅的用户体验。可以使用性能分析工具来监测和优化帧率。
  2. 内存占用(Memory Usage):指应用程序在运行过程中所使用的内存量。高内存占用可能导致应用程序崩溃或运行缓慢。可以使用内存分析工具来监测和优化内存占用。
  3. CPU使用率(CPU Usage):指应用程序在运行过程中所使用的CPU资源的百分比。高CPU使用率可能导致应用程序响应缓慢或耗电量增加。可以使用CPU分析工具来监测和优化CPU使用率。
  4. 渲染时间(Render Time):指应用程序在更新界面时所花费的时间。较长的渲染时间可能导致用户界面的卡顿和延迟响应。可以使用性能分析工具来监测和优化渲染时间。
  5. 网络请求(Network Requests):指应用程序与服务器之间的数据交换。可以使用网络分析工具来监测和优化网络请求的性能,例如减少请求次数、压缩数据等。
  6. 用户交互响应时间(User Interaction Response Time):指用户在触发某个操作后,应用程序响应的时间。较长的响应时间可能导致用户体验不佳。可以使用性能分析工具来监测和优化用户交互响应时间。

对于React本机iOS应用程序的性能统计信息,腾讯云提供了一系列相关产品和工具,例如:

  1. 腾讯云移动分析(https://cloud.tencent.com/product/ma):提供了移动应用程序的性能监测和分析功能,可以帮助开发人员实时监测应用程序的性能指标,并提供详细的报告和建议。
  2. 腾讯云移动测试(https://cloud.tencent.com/product/mt):提供了移动应用程序的自动化测试和性能测试功能,可以帮助开发人员发现和解决应用程序中的性能问题。
  3. 腾讯云移动推送(https://cloud.tencent.com/product/mpns):提供了移动应用程序的消息推送功能,可以帮助开发人员实时向应用程序用户发送通知和提醒。

通过使用这些腾讯云的产品和工具,开发人员可以更好地监测和优化React本机iOS应用程序的性能,提供更好的用户体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券